I am an ornithologist specialising in birds of prey, working to restore lost species and habitats, with a passion for re-connecting people within nature.
After 10 years working as a raptor management specialist caring for over thirty different species in wildlife rehabilitation and free flight training programmes, I learned to look at the world from the perspective of the birds I was working with, and understand the biodiversity crisis in a different light.
Every human alive on earth today is in with a real shot of being part of the generation that can turn the biodiversity crisis around. Through speaking I share stories from my time with the birds, spark discussion, share science and maybe add a touch of humour - all to inspire a change for nature.
